If you're looking for a luxurious winter getaway - the kind of place where tourists are top of mind - then you'll likely find yourself on Tenerife's coastal region. Located on the northern section of this strip is the city of Costa Adeje. Here you'll find hotels, bars, cafes and restaurants all ready to cater to every tourists wishes. It's the kind of getaway you always thought was reserved for the rich and famous. Now you can enjoy sitting in a beachy lap of luxury.
Santander is the capital of the Cantabria Region which runs along the northern coast of Spain. Located right on the bay, it is a place of many historic churches and a handful of interesting museums that range from archaeological discoveries of the region, to maritime history, and cultural features like bullfighting. There is also a large selection of beaches for those looking for a more relaxing getaway in the sun and sand.

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ations.
The average daily cost (per person) in Adeje is €173, while the average daily cost in Santander is €108.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. While every person is different, these costs are an average of past travelers in each destination. What follows is a categorical breakdown of travel costs for Adeje and Santander in more detail.

Both places have a temperate climate with four distinct seasons. As both cities are in the northern hemisphere, summer is in July and winter is in January.
Both Santander and Adeje during the summer are popular places to visit.
In the summer, Adeje is a little warmer than Santander. Typically, the summer temperatures in Adeje in July average around 23°C (73°F), and Santander averages at about 19°C (66°F).
In Santander, it's very sunny this time of the year. It's quite sunny in Adeje. In the summer, Adeje often gets more sunshine than Santander. Adeje gets 268 hours of sunny skies this time of year, while Santander receives 213 hours of full sun.
Adeje usually gets less rain in July than Santander. Adeje gets 1 mm (0 in) of rain, while Santander receives 50 mm (2 in) of rain this time of the year.
The autumn attracts plenty of travelers to both Adeje and Santander.
In October, Adeje is generally a little warmer than Santander. Daily temperatures in Adeje average around 23°C (73°F), and Santander fluctuates around 16°C (60°F).
In Adeje, it's very sunny this time of the year. Adeje usually receives more sunshine than Santander during autumn. Adeje gets 200 hours of sunny skies, while Santander receives 133 hours of full sun in the autumn.
Santander receives a lot of rain in the autumn. In October, Adeje usually receives less rain than Santander. Adeje gets 41 mm (1.6 in) of rain, while Santander receives 138 mm (5.4 in) of rain each month for the autumn.
The winter brings many poeple to Adeje as well as Santander.
Adeje is much warmer than Santander in the winter. The daily temperature in Adeje averages around 18°C (64°F) in January, and Santander fluctuates around 9°C (49°F).
In the winter, Adeje often gets more sunshine than Santander. Adeje gets 191 hours of sunny skies this time of year, while Santander receives 91 hours of full sun.
It's quite rainy in Santander. Adeje usually gets less rain in January than Santander. Adeje gets 66 mm (2.6 in) of rain, while Santander receives 149 mm (5.9 in) of rain this time of the year.
Both Santander and Adeje are popular destinations to visit in the spring with plenty of activities.
In the spring, Adeje is much warmer than Santander. Typically, the spring temperatures in Adeje in April average around 19°C (66°F), and Santander averages at about 12°C (53°F).
The sun comes out a lot this time of the year in Adeje. Adeje usually receives more sunshine than Santander during spring. Adeje gets 205 hours of sunny skies, while Santander receives 148 hours of full sun in the spring.
It rains a lot this time of the year in Santander. In April, Adeje usually receives less rain than Santander. Adeje gets 31 mm (1.2 in) of rain, while Santander receives 135 mm (5.3 in) of rain each month for the spring.
Adeje | Santander | |||
---|---|---|---|---|
Temp (°C) | Rain (mm) | Temp (°C) | Rain (mm) | |
Jan | 18°C (64°F) | 66 mm (2.6 in) | 9°C (49°F) | 149 mm (5.9 in) |
Feb | 18°C (64°F) | 55 mm (2.2 in) | 10°C (50°F) | 116 mm (4.6 in) |
Mar | 19°C (66°F) | 42 mm (1.7 in) | 10°C (51°F) | 119 mm (4.7 in) |
Apr | 19°C (66°F) | 31 mm (1.2 in) | 12°C (53°F) | 135 mm (5.3 in) |
May | 20°C (68°F) | 11 mm (0.4 in) | 14°C (58°F) | 94 mm (3.7 in) |
Jun | 21°C (70°F) | 5 mm (0.2 in) | 17°C (62°F) | 63 mm (2.5 in) |
Jul | 23°C (73°F) | 1 mm (0 in) | 19°C (66°F) | 50 mm (2 in) |
Aug | 24°C (75°F) | 3 mm (0.1 in) | 19°C (67°F) | 89 mm (3.5 in) |
Sep | 24°C (75°F) | 13 mm (0.5 in) | 18°C (64°F) | 88 mm (3.4 in) |
Oct | 23°C (73°F) | 41 mm (1.6 in) | 16°C (60°F) | 138 mm (5.4 in) |
Nov | 21°C (70°F) | 69 mm (2.7 in) | 12°C (53°F) | 181 mm (7.1 in) |
Dec | 19°C (66°F) | 75 mm (3 in) | 10°C (50°F) | 157 mm (6.2 in) |
